Главная страница
    Top.Mail.Ru    Яндекс.Метрика
Форум: "Начинающим";
Текущий архив: 2006.03.26;
Скачать: [xml.tar.bz2];

Вниз

Компоненты для работы с БД   Найти похожие ветки 

 
XeON ©   (2006-02-28 03:02) [0]

Здравствуйте мастера. Ситуация такая: нужно на диске хранить несколько таблиц с возможностью их последующего отображения, добавления и удаления строк и т.д. Не могли бы вы подсказать, существует ли для этих целей как-нибудь компонент? Т.е. компонент для работы с текстовыми базами данных или что-то подобное... Спасибо за внимание!


 
Ormada ©   (2006-02-28 08:16) [1]

зачем тебе тектовые бд?
локально можешь SQLite юзать - вполне клёвая маленькая бд(1 длл всего)


 
evvcom ©   (2006-02-28 08:43) [2]


> компонент для работы с текстовыми базами данных или что-
> то подобное

Посмотри в Demos, там есть


 
XeON ©   (2006-03-01 01:23) [3]

Проблема в том, что при работе с текстовыми БД при увеличении файла до больших размеров - возникают "тормоза", особенно при удалении строки в текстовом файле - приходиться его весь переписывать, только уже без этой строки... - тормоза. А вот с MySQL или любой другой БД такого не возникало, т.к. они на низком уровне работают... А я ассемблер не на столько хорошо знаю, что бы сделать подобное.

P.S. Кстати, люди добрые (и все остальные тоже), может кто-нибудь подскажет компонент нормально выглядящей таблицы. А то в оснвном ничего нормального не попалось из 30 компонент...


 
unknown ©   (2006-03-01 01:49) [4]

Во первых - зачем файл-то переписывать?
Во вторых - ассемблер тут совсем нипричем
В третьих - если так хочется организовать свой движок, то может для начала литературу какую-нибудь почитать? Кодда например. Да и в сети много статей.


 
Ormada ©   (2006-03-01 07:02) [5]

2 ТОВАРИСЧЪ XeON не нада изобретать велосипед и писать сваи двишки! и так хлама в сети хватает. SQLite глянь! Реальная мааленькая быстрая БД! посмотри сравнения с другими бд у них на сайте SQLIte.org
могу поделиться примерами работы и компонентами.
что есть нормально выглядящей таблицы?
DBGrid наверна имеешь в виду - тады Ehlib.3.6c для Росии free!


 
XeON ©   (2006-03-11 15:02) [6]

Дорогой товарисч unknown, скажи пожалуйста, как же можно например удалить строку из текстового файла не переписывая его??? А может кто другой знает?



Страницы: 1 вся ветка

Форум: "Начинающим";
Текущий архив: 2006.03.26;
Скачать: [xml.tar.bz2];

Наверх





Память: 0.46 MB
Время: 0.041 c
3-1138701953
kley
2006-01-31 13:05
2006.03.26
Вывод выделенных записей на печать


15-1141295917
ALEXD31
2006-03-02 13:38
2006.03.26
Магнитооптический диск с файловой системой HTFS


2-1141579643
I am
2006-03-05 20:27
2006.03.26
Как перезагрузть компьютер?


2-1141732958
pupapumQ
2006-03-07 15:02
2006.03.26
Программу в пуск


15-1141543203
Alex Konshin
2006-03-05 10:20
2006.03.26
9/11





Afrikaans Albanian Arabic Armenian Azerbaijani Basque Belarusian Bulgarian Catalan Chinese (Simplified) Chinese (Traditional) Croatian Czech Danish Dutch English Estonian Filipino Finnish French
Galician Georgian German Greek Haitian Creole Hebrew Hindi Hungarian Icelandic Indonesian Irish Italian Japanese Korean Latvian Lithuanian Macedonian Malay Maltese Norwegian
Persian Polish Portuguese Romanian Russian Serbian Slovak Slovenian Spanish Swahili Swedish Thai Turkish Ukrainian Urdu Vietnamese Welsh Yiddish Bengali Bosnian
Cebuano Esperanto Gujarati Hausa Hmong Igbo Javanese Kannada Khmer Lao Latin Maori Marathi Mongolian Nepali Punjabi Somali Tamil Telugu Yoruba
Zulu
Английский Французский Немецкий Итальянский Португальский Русский Испанский